High (18)F-fluorodeoxyglucose ((18)F-FDG) uptake in microscopic peritoneal tumors requires physiological hypoxia

The objective of this study was to examine (18)F-fluorodeoxyglucose ((18)F-FDG) uptake in microscopic tumors grown intraperitoneally in nude mice and to relate this to physiological hypoxia and glucose transporter-1 (GLUT-1) expression.
